Why urgent care billing is different

High volume. Low margin for error.

Urgent care runs on speed and unpredictability. Walk-ins, occupational health visits, and after-hours cases all land in the same claim queue. One coding slip and reimbursement stalls.

Eligibility gaps at check-in

Walk-in patients rarely arrive with verified coverage. Unverified eligibility is one of the top reasons urgent care claims get denied or delayed.

E/M level mismatches

Under- or over-leveling 99202-99215 visits is one of the most common urgent care coding errors, and it affects both reimbursement and audit risk.

Modifier 25 misuse

Billing an E/M visit alongside a procedure needs a clean, defensible modifier 25. Get it wrong and the claim comes right back.

Occupational health & workers' comp

DOT physicals, drug screens, and workers' comp claims follow entirely different billing rules than standard visits, and most in-house teams aren't built to handle both.

Place-of-service confusion

Coding POS 20 versus POS 11 incorrectly is a routine, avoidable cause of urgent care claim rejections.

Lab & X-ray bundling

On-site labs and imaging need to be billed correctly to avoid bundling errors that quietly shrink your reimbursement.
